Does anyone know what category that would fall under? I am specifically using Turbo Tax. I am thinking Miscellaneous Expenses.
 
Are you asking in reference to your business or personally? I was listening to a recording of a workshow, and the speaker mentioned how she had been recently audited. She said that she learned that we do not do charitable donations, we advertise. As in, you donate a basket of product to to a raffle and put your business card in it, you're advertising your business.

If it's personal, TurboTax addresses those separately.
 
I use tax cut and it had its own separate line for charity.

And looking at the final itemized page from HR Block it was separate from Misc Deductions.
 

1. What is a charitable donation expense?

A charitable donation expense is a contribution made by a company to a charitable organization or cause, typically for the purpose of supporting a social cause or addressing a community need. This expense is often tax-deductible and can also be used as a marketing opportunity for the company.

2. How can my company claim a charitable donation expense?

Your company can claim a charitable donation expense by keeping a record of the donation, including the date, amount, and recipient organization. This record should be submitted to your company's accounting department for proper documentation and potential tax deductions.

3. Are there any limitations on charitable donation expenses?

Yes, there are limitations on charitable donation expenses. The IRS has guidelines for what types of organizations qualify for tax-deductible donations and how much can be claimed. Additionally, there may be limitations on the amount of charitable donations that can be claimed in a given tax year.

4. Can a charitable donation expense be used as a marketing tool?

Yes, a charitable donation expense can be used as a marketing tool for your company. By supporting a charitable cause, your company can showcase its values and commitment to giving back to the community. This can also help attract customers who align with your company's philanthropic efforts.
